Frequently Asked Questions about Weatherford

What type of rentals are currently available in Weatherford?

There are currently 77 Apartments for Rent in Weatherford, TX with pricing that ranges from $800 to $2,750. There are also 62 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Weatherford ranging from $900 to $5,700.

What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Weatherford?

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Weatherford ranges from $900 to $5,700 with an average monthly rent of $2,089.

How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Weatherford?

For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Weatherford range from $1,050 to $2,679,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,200 to $4,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,250 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,670.
